Treatment outcomes of tuberculosis patients registered at Dots centre Kohat.
Khyber Med Uni Med J Jan ;6(3):131-4.

OBJECTIVE: To find out the treatment outcomes of patients suffering from tuberculosis at DOTs centre. METHODOLOGY: This descriptive analytical study on tuberculosis and its treatment outcomes was conducted at DHQ Teaching Hospital Kohat from July 2008 to January 2011, over a period of two and a half years. Data was interpreted by using SPSS version 14. RESULTS: In this study total number of 1760 patients are included, out of which 943(53.6%) are females and 817 males (46.4%). AFB positive patients are 43%, extra pulmonary 32.2% and sputum negative pulmonary cases are 24.6%. Treatment outcomes showed 574 cured, 726 treatments completed 422 defaults, 16 deaths and one referred to other treatment centre. Seven patients remained 3 AFB positive till 7th month. CONCLUSION: The proportion of favorable outcome was below the goal set by the WHO. Tuberculous case management needs to be investigated to reduce the chances of high default rate.
